Transaction 336390bd160c4007d0d0f67bdf119c7f651a27704893871fd23c737cef32ce8f
1 Input
1 Output
-
336390bd160c4007d0d0f67bdf119c7f651a27704893871fd23c737cef32ce8f:0
- value
- 639442
- script pubkey
- OP_0 OP_PUSHBYTES_20 cf6b8895f71d7f992e7e8143daf6d6260fe54e61
- address
- bc1qea4c390hr4lejtn7s9pa4akkyc872nnpv87z0v